Canonical正在寻求一位经验丰富的开发人员,具有Python和/或Go的证明能力。在可观察性团队中,您将开发一个云原生监控堆栈,该堆栈组合了最佳的开源监控工具。该堆栈具有明确的架构、弹性和可扩展性,能够开箱即用地提供深度见解。最终用户的使用体验经过精心打磨且无缝,而系统管理员将享受流畅、轻量级的第一天和第二天操作。
这是面向对开源软件、Linux、Kubernetes和可观察性感兴趣的软件工程师的激动人心的机会。该监控堆栈将监控在Kubernetes和OpenStack等云技术以及裸金属、虚拟机和容器上运行的应用程序。
您的一天将是这样的:
• 与全球分布的团队积极协作
• 编写、测试和记录高质量代码以创建新功能
• 调试问题并与充满活力的社区互动
• 审查其他工程师编写的代码
• 参加会议以代表Canonical和Charmed Observability Stack
• 在家工作,全球出差2到4周以参加内部和外部活动
我们正在寻找的:
• 计算机科学、STEM或相关学位的学士学位或同等学历
• 对可观察性和监控重要性的深入理解
• 熟练掌握现代监控技术,如Prometheus、Alertmanager、Grafana、Loki、Mimir等
• 精通Python开发,最好在开源领域有丰富经验
• 具备Go语言的工作知识
• 在部署、配置和使用Kubernetes方面有动手经验
• 愿意参与由其他公司维护的开源代码库
• 有基础设施即代码和配置管理工具的经验
• 对以下两种或更多内容感兴趣并有经验:Ubuntu Linux、容器镜像、Debian打包、snap、分布式系统
工作条件:
• 完全远程工作环境
• 有机会在活动中与同事会面
• 年度薪资审查和其他竞争性福利
语言要求:
• 语言要求未具体说明,但在国际公司远程职位中通常期望有英语流利的能力。
关于Canonical:
Canonical是一家开创性的科技公司,发布了Ubuntu,这是全球最重要的开源项目之一,推动全球技术变革。该公司以远程方式运营,促进一个多元和包容的工作环境。